7590-01-P The U,S. Nuclear Regulatory Commission (Commission) has issued Amendment No.

to Facility Operating License No. NPF-21 issued to Washington Public Power Supply System (the licensee), for operation of the Washington Nuclear Project No. 2 (WNP-2), located in Benton County, Washington.

The amendment is effective as of the date of issuance.

The amendment revises the maximum yield strength for emergency core cooling system suction strainer materials listed in the WNP-2 Final Safety Analysis Report (FSAR).

The application for the amendment complies with the standards and requirements of the Atomic Energy Act of 1954, as amended (the Act), and the Commission's rules and regulations.

The Commission has made appropriate findings as required by the Act and the Commission's rules and regulations in 10 CFR Chapter I, which are set forth in the license amendment.

Notice of Consideration of Issuance of Amendment and Opportunity for Hearing in connection with this action was published in the FEDERAL REGISTER on April21, 1998 (63 FR 19758).
